+guint load_texture(char *filename)
+{
+ /* Load image */
+ GdkPixbuf *pixbuf = gdk_pixbuf_new_from_file(filename, NULL);
+ guchar *pixels = gdk_pixbuf_get_pixels(pixbuf);
+ int width = gdk_pixbuf_get_width(pixbuf);
+ int height = gdk_pixbuf_get_height(pixbuf);
+
+ /* Create Texture */
+ guint id;
+ glGenTextures(1, &id);
+ glBindTexture(GL_TEXTURE_2D, id); // 2d texture (x and y size)
+
+ glPixelStorei(GL_UNPACK_ALIGNMENT, 1);
+ glTexImage2D(GL_TEXTURE_2D, 0, 3, width, height, 0,
+ GL_RGB, GL_UNSIGNED_BYTE, pixels);
+ glTexParameterf(GL_TEXTURE_2D, GL_TEXTURE_MAG_FILTER, GL_LINEAR);
+ glTexParameterf(GL_TEXTURE_2D, GL_TEXTURE_MIN_FILTER, GL_LINEAR);
+
+ g_message("loaded %s: w=%d h=%d", filename, width, height);
+ return id;
+}
